Title:
METHOD FOR MEASURING HYDROPHOBICITY (HYDROPHILICITY) OF SPECIMEN AND MEASUREMENT DEVICE THEREFOR
Document Type and Number:
WIPO Patent Application WO/2018/159929
Kind Code:
A1
Abstract:
The present invention relates to a method for measuring the hydrophobicity (hydrophilicity) of a specimen and a measurement device therefor. The method for measuring the hydrophobicity (hydrophilicity) of a specimen according to the present invention comprises the steps of: disposing a bubble generating module for generating a bubble above a specimen; generating a bubble with the bubble generating module and moving the specimen and the bubble to each other to make a contact therebetween; and separating the specimen from the bubble, wherein, in the moving and separating steps, a contact surface between the bubble and the specimen is positioned in a phase different from a phase of the bubble, and force between the bubble and the surface of the specimen is measured.
